India vs Sri Lanka: Sri Lanka’s Historic Series Win after 27 years: Sri Lanka Thrashes India by 110 Runs in 3rd ODI to Clinch Series 2-0

India vs Sri Lanka 3rd ODI

India vs Sri Lanka 3rd ODI : In a stunning display of spin bowling and strategic prowess, Sri Lanka defeated India by 110 runs in the third ODI in Colombo, securing the series 2-0. This decisive victory marked Sri Lanka’s first series win against India in 27 years and showcased their resurgence on the international stage.

Let’s have a look into more details: India vs Sri Lanka 3rd ODI

Wellalage’s Fifer Stuns India

The star of the match was undoubtedly Dunith Wellalage, whose remarkable figures of 5.1-0-27-5 dismantled India’s batting lineup. His critical wickets included Indian skipper Rohit Sharma, Virat Kohli, Shreyas Iyer, Axar Patel, and Kuldeep Yadav. Wellalage’s performance ensured that India could only muster 138 runs in 26.1 overs, far short of the 249-run target set by Sri Lanka.

India’s Batting Woes Continue

India’s chase started on a positive note with Rohit Sharma hitting crucial boundaries. However, the middle and lower order failed to build on this start. Apart from Sharma (35) and Washington Sundar (30), the Indian batsmen struggled to cope with the spin attack. Shubman Gill and Virat Kohli, who had been under scrutiny for their performances in the previous matches, again failed to make a significant impact, scoring just 6 and 20 respectively.

Sri Lanka’s Solid Batting Effort

Earlier, Sri Lanka posted a competitive total of 248 for 7 in their 50 overs. Avishka Fernando’s composed 96 and Kusal Mendis’s well compiled 59 were the backbone of the innings. The partnership between Fernando and Pathum Nissanka (45) provided a solid foundation, despite debutant Riyan Parag’s impressive bowling figures of 3 for 54.

A Historic Series Victory

This series win is monumental for Sri Lanka, ending a 27-year drought against India in bilateral series. The victory underscores Sri Lanka’s development and determination, showcasing their ability to compete and triumph against top-tier teams. It is a testament to their growth and resilience, especially significant as it comes without some of their key players like Matheesha Pathirana and Wanindu Hasaranga.

Key moments

  • First ODI: The series opener ended in a dramatic tie, setting the stage for a fiercely contested series.
  • Second ODI: Sri Lanka took a 1-0 lead with a 32-run victory, exposing India’s vulnerability against spin.
  • Third ODI: Sealing the series with a dominant 110-run win, Sri Lanka’s spinners, led by Wellalage, decimated India’s batting lineup.

Avishka Fernando’s 96 was a crucial innings that set up Sri Lanka’s total. He missed out on a well deserved century but ensured Sri Lanka had a defendable score. Riyan Parag made a memorable debut, taking three important wickets and providing a glimpse of his potential as an all rounder. Dunith Wellalage’s spell was the game changer, as his fifer broke the back of the Indian batting lineup.

Sri Lanka’s Resurgence

This series win is a significant morale booster for Sri Lanka, who have faced tough times in recent years. The victory against a full strength Indian side without key players like Matheesha Pathirana and Wanindu Hasaranga highlights the depth and talent in the Sri Lankan squad. Interim coach Sanath Jayasuriya will be pleased with this performance as the team looks ahead to future challenges.

India’s Concerns

For India, this series exposed several weaknesses, particularly in handling spin bowling. The batting collapses in all three matches are a cause for concern as the team prepares for upcoming international assignments, including the Champions Trophy. The decision to rest key players and the performance of the replacements will be subjects of intense scrutiny.

Sri Lanka’s triumph will be celebrated as a turning point, while India will need to address their vulnerabilities and regroup. The cricketing world will watch keenly as both teams prepare for their next challenges, with Sri Lanka aiming to build on this momentum and India seeking to bounce back stronger.
